Identifying hidden signs of narcissism can be challenging, but key behaviors such as emotional manipulation, passive-aggressiveness, and a constant need for validation can reveal a narcissistic personality.
Key Behaviors of Hidden Narcissists
1
Emotional Manipulation: Covert narcissists may use guilt, passive-aggressive tactics, or self-pity to manipulate others emotionally. They often play the victim to gain sympathy and control over situations.
2
Subtle Superiority: While overt narcissists openly boast about their achievements, covert narcissists may express superiority through quiet judgment or backhanded compliments. They often mask their arrogance with false humility or shyness.
3
Chronic Victimhood: Many hidden narcissists adopt a victim mentality, which allows them to avoid responsibility and gain sympathy from others. This behavior can make it difficult for others to recognize their narcissistic traits.
4
Passive-Aggressive Behavior: Instead of confronting issues directly, hidden narcissists may express their dissatisfaction through passive-aggressive comments or actions, creating confusion and tension in relationships.
5
Constant Need for Validation: Narcissists often require excessive admiration and validation from others. They may downplay others' achievements while seeking praise for themselves, leading to an imbalanced dynamic in relationships.

Recognizing Covert Narcissism
Covert narcissists can be particularly challenging to identify due to their subtlety. They may appear introverted or sensitive, but their underlying need for control and validation remains. Recognizing these hidden signs is crucial for maintaining healthy boundaries and protecting your mental health.
By being aware of these behaviors, you can better navigate relationships with individuals who may exhibit narcissistic traits, ensuring that you prioritize your own emotional well-being.
